No Anxiety over What to Say

The original 12 disciples of Jesus Christ and others who decided to follow Jesus faced persecution, and we are liable to face persecution for our beliefs today. It could cause us to be anxious or afraid. However, Jesus told us not to be anxious over what to say, if we are delivered over to those in authority. (Matthew 10:19,20) The reason we do not need to be anxious is that the Spirit of God will speak through us, so that we are given the correct words to say. That truth should bring us much peace and confidence in the Lord to guide us, no matter what happens.

Many people are anxious because they feel like they do not know the Bible well enough to answer other people. That may be true, but the Spirit can still give us the right words to speak at the right time. Some believers are afraid of speaking in front of any crowd or group of officials. It goes back to a very common fear of public speaking that most people have. We do not need to worry about that either, because the Spirit will be using us to address them. It will not be our own ability and words upon which we depend. In short, God never leaves His children in a difficult situation without rushing to our aid. We must not let anxiety or fear stop us from doing God's will. We must be bold, and then, let the Spirit give us what to say, if we are persecuted for doing God's will. That is how this dark world will receive the light of the Lord and the good news of Jesus.
